- "Analyze" (verb): To examine the parts of something in detail.
- "Cite" (verb): To quote as evidence to support a response.
- "Explicit" (adjective): Clearly and directly expressed, leaving no room for doubt.
- "Implicit" (adjective): Implied but not stated directly.
- "Interpret" (verb): To use your understanding of a text and your own experiences to draw conclusions.
